TokenPocket在用户端出现“卡顿”并非单一原因,而是应用层、网络层、链层与市场压力叠加的系统性问题。首先从客户端看,移动端渲染、JS执行、内存泄露与单线程UI阻塞常造成界面卡顿;复杂的加密解密与密钥派生(如PBKDF2/Argon2)若在主线程执行,会放大延迟感受。其次是网络与节点层:RPC节点选择、并发请求限流、链上数据同步不一致与重组处理都会导致请求阻塞或响应超时;使用不稳定或跨地域的节点服务(HTTP轮询而非WebSocket或订阅)会加剧延迟。关于数据一致性,轻钱包需在本地缓存、索引器与链状态之间保持协调,错误的缓存失效策略或单向同步会引发展示过期数据或重复请求,从而卡顿。智能合约相关的延迟体现在交易签名到上链的全链路:复杂合约调用需预估Gas、进行本地模拟(eth_call)并等待https://www.wdxxgl.com ,节点确认,nonce管理与交易替换(replace-by-fee)不当会产生排队与回退。安全数据加密本质上带来计算负担,若采取端到端加密、复杂的密

钥管理或硬件交互(Secure Enclave)而没有异步化,会阻塞关键路径。交易与支付场景中,用户体验受限于广播策略、mempool拥堵与层二路由;单笔交易的重试、回滚与状态轮询若没有合理退避机制,会让界面长期处于等待状态。高效能科技平台的建设要求从架构入手:采用轻客户端或SPV模式、边缘节点就近服务、批量与并行RPC、WASM/native加速加密运算、后台任务异步化、以及本地高效DB(如RocksDB)做索引。市场动向方面,移动用户增长、跨链需求与节点即服务(Infura/Alchemy)集中化,使得任何单点拥堵都会放大成普遍体验问题;与此同时,Layer2、zk与更轻量的签名方案正在改变延迟来源。综合

来看,缓解TokenPocket卡顿需要四条并行路径:精简前端主线程负荷与异步化密钥操作、优化RPC路由与节点容错、改进本地缓存与一致性协议、以及在产品层面对交易流程进行用户友好的异步化与可视化。只有把底层技术与市场现实结合,才能从根本上提升流畅度并保持安全性与一致性。
作者:李亦凡发布时间:2026-01-11 06:33:35
评论
Alice
读得很透彻,尤其是对RPC与缓存一致性的分析很有价值。
张小白
建议试试把加密操作放到后台线程,体验确实能改善不少。
CryptoFan88
关于节点选择和多节点冗余的建议很实用,期待更多实施细节。
链见
市场集中化带来的放大效应这一点说到位,值得钱包厂商重视。